Aarden Respectful Tailoring and Sir Redman are launching a special accessory collection consisting of vegan and recycled suspenders and bow ties. An innovative collaboration that contributes to a circular economy with stylish, sustainable accessories for the fashion and environmentally conscious man and woman. "This joint collection offers a great opportunity to use and strengthen each other's strengths."

Collection featuring vegan and recycled suspenders and bow ties

Sir Redman suspenders and bow ties are for everyone who wants to make a statement from fashion. Who dare to show themselves, with a sense of style and an eye for quality. This also applies to the men and women who choose a durable Aarden bespoke suit. "When people choose a wedding suit, they often think of a 3-piece suit, a tailored suit with a vest. To emphasize the festivity of a wedding, we also regularly choose suspenders, a bow tie or both. Since this year we have the collection of Sir Redman in our store in Arnhem, which allows us to guide our future grooms even better. From there the idea was born to also implement our sustainable philosophy in suspenders and bow ties," says Erik Toenhake of Aarden.

Apple leather and recycled fabrics

"The collaboration with Erik is a logical new step. As a tailor of tailored suits made from vegan and recycled fabrics, he came up with the question of whether we could make suspenders from these special fabrics. We answered this question wholeheartedly with 'Yes,'" says Nathalie Humbert of Sir Redman. To make the use of materials more sustainable, we chose the recycled fabric collection of Enschede Textile City, with which Aarden (collaborates). In addition, apple leather was used for the entire collection instead of traditional leather from animal hides. Apple leather is sturdy, circular and animal-friendly, making it extremely suitable for making suspender loops. The apple leather is made from the residual waste from apple growing. Finally, Aarden and Sir Redman have chosen two lines, "sustainable" and "sustainable vegan," with the latter series having no animal material in the fabrics.

Growing demand for circular fashion items

"Sir Redman makes its suspenders entirely by hand in-house in Budel, Brabant. This fits perfectly with our values of shorter distance and fair working conditions. Their authentic style stems from passion, craftsmanship and more than 50 years of experience," says Erik, who himself has been a pioneer in sustainable tailoring since 2012.
The cooperation partners see a growing demand for circular fashion items: "The collaboration went like clockwork, full of enthusiasm and trust, and we are proud that this has allowed us to take the next step in the field of accessories as well. The circular economy is increasingly alive. The need to contribute to this is growing; not only among designers and producers, but also among consumers. We therefore see the production of responsible clothing and accessories that do not increase waste as a necessity."

How to wear Sir Redman suspenders? How to wear Sir Redman suspenders? It's weird but true and believe it or not: the belt is a relatively young invention. Suspenders have long been the means of keeping pants up. Since before the First World War, men have preferred to keep their pants up with suspenders. Earlier, suspenders were often seen as a relic from another era or typical of certain types of people or professions. They were mainly worn by dandies, bankers or as an icon by punk rockers and hipsters. >>
